Separatist Leader Of Georgia’s Breakaway Abkhazia Resigns Amid Protests


The de facto leader of Georgia’s Moscow-backed breakaway Abkhazia region has signed his resignation amid ongoing protests by opposition supporters against a property deal with Russia.

Bulgaria’s BTA, Egypt’s national agency MENA sign news exchange deal


The Bulgarian News Agency (BTA) and Egypt’s national news agency Middle East News Agency (MENA) launched a news exchange for the first time. BTA Director General Kiril Valchev and MENA Chair and Editor-in-Chief Ahmed Kamal signed a cooperation agreement on Monday in Cairo.

Azerbaijan to continue international efforts to clarify fate of hostages and missing persons


On 15 November 2024, Resolution A/C.3/79/L.35 on “Missing persons” was adopted by consensus in the UN General Assembly’s Third Committee. 56 UN Member States joined the resolution as co-sponsors. Azerbaijan is a main co-sponsor of this resolution which has been reintroduced on a biannual basis since 2002.

Passenger assembly in Azerbaijan increases


In January-October 2024, 4,433 passenger cars were produced (assembled) in Azerbaijan, or 2,057 more (+86.6%) compared to the corresponding period of the previous year, Azernews reports, citing the monthly report of the State Statistics Committee.

Minister Babayev: 46 percent of total employment is in agriculture


In Azerbaijan, 46 percent of total employment is in agriculture. The issues of sustainable transformation and transition are important here, Azernews reports, citing the Ecology and Natural Resources Minister, President of COP29 Mukhtar Babayev, as he told at the official opening of the Food, Agriculture and Water Day, launching the Baku Harmony Climate Initiative for Farmers within COP29: empowering farmers for climate resilience.
